You might want to check out surplus auctions, then. State and federal
governments routinely auction off their surplus stuff, and you will
find laptops and parts occassionally.
Federal auctions are held by the GSA, and state auctions usually by a
state department with authority for disposing of surplus goods. You
will also want to check out auctions by nearby univerities, too, and
keep an eye out for businesses that go out of business.
